Do you mean this preference:

layout.css.scroll-anchoring.enabled

That mostly affects where Firefox scrolls to when reloading a page, for example, when going Back. Because the FB news feed dynamically adds content over time, the last scroll position can be a problem when going back because some content may not be loaded at the time Firefox jumps to the spot.
